Baby's First Pride Outfit on Otherwild
If you have a newborn or toddler in your life who's planning to attend their first Pride parade, check out this adorable baby onesie from queer-owned Etsy shop Otherwild. The onesie comes in sizes from 0-24 month and features a snap-closure to allow for easy diaper changes. It also sports the words "My First Pride!" and a rainbow flag on the back.

Risa’s Pieces 3-Piece Rainbow Brcelet Set
This three-piece Risa's Pieces rainbow bracelet set is essential for any child who loves to decorate themselves with accessories. This set is made out of non-slip silicon, making it safe for children's hands. There are many colors and styles available, and each piece can even be personalized with your child’s favorite phrase or name.
